安卓端怎么获取签名
在安卓开发中,应用的签名信息是用于验证应用身份和完整性的重要信息。获取应用的签名信息可以帮助开发者确保应用的安全性,并进行一些特定的操作,比如集成第三方SDK或发布应用到各大应用商店。本文将介绍在安卓端如何获取应用的签名信息,包括获取签名的原理和详细步骤。1. 签名的原理应用的签名...
2024-11-06 围观 : 0次
打包wap apk是将网页打包成apk安装包,使得用户可以通过安装apk来访问网页,而不必使用浏览器进行访问。这种方式可以提高用户的访问体验,同时也可以增加网站的流量。下面将介绍打包wap apk的原理和详细步骤。
一、打包wap apk的原理
打包wap apk的原理是将网页通过WebView控件加载到apk中,用户安装apk后即可通过WebView控件访问网页。WebView是Android系统中的一个控件,可以将网页直接嵌入到应用程序中,从而实现在应用程序中浏览网页的功能。
二、打包wap apk的步骤
1. 创建一个新的Android项目
首先需要创建一个新的Android项目,选择Blank Activity模板,这样可以在项目中添加WebView控件。
2. 在布局文件中添加WebView控件
在布局文件中添加WebView控件,可以使用LinearLayout或RelativeLayout布局。代码如下
“`
android:id=”@+id/webview”
android:layout_width=”match_parent”
android:layout_height=”match_parent” />
“`
3. 在Activity中加载网页
在Activity中加载网页,可以使用WebView控件的loadUrl()方法。代码如下
“`
WebView webView = findViewById(R.id.webview);
webView.loadUrl(“http://www.example.com”);
“`
4. 配置AndroidManifest.xml文件
在AndroidManifest.xml文件中添加以下权限
“`
“`
同时在application标签中添加以下代码
“`
android:configChanges=”orientation|keyboardHidden|screenSize”>
“`
5. 打包apk文件
使用Android Studio的Build->Generate Signed APK菜单项打包apk文件。在打包apk文件的过程中需要选择签名文件和签名密码。
6. 测试apk文件
将打包好的apk文件安装到手机上进行测试,确保apk文件可以正常运行并且可以访问网页。
三、总结
打包wap apk是一种将网页打包成apk安装包的方式,可以提高用户的访问体验,同时也可以增加网站的流量。打包wap apk的原理是将网页通过WebView控件加载到apk中,用户安装apk后即可通过WebView控件访问网页。打包wap apk的步骤包括创建一个新
的Android项目、在布局文件中添加WebView控件、在Activity中加载网页、配置AndroidManifest.xml文件、打包apk文件、测试apk文件。
在安卓开发中,应用的签名信息是用于验证应用身份和完整性的重要信息。获取应用的签名信息可以帮助开发者确保应用的安全性,并进行一些特定的操作,比如集成第三方SDK或发布应用到各大应用商店。本文将介绍在安卓端如何获取应用的签名信息,包括获取签名的原理和详细步骤。1. 签名的原理应用的签名...
在Linux下对APK文件进行签名是实现应用程序数字签名的过程。数字签名是一种用于验证软件或文件完整性和真实性的技术。APK文件是Android应用程序的安装包文件,经过签名的APK文件可以确保应用程序未被篡改,并可以验证应用程序的来源。下面是在Linux下进行APK文件签名的详细...
苹果手机如何滚动截长图截屏 1、自带长截屏 在苹果手机的浏览器中,正常截屏后,点击左下角的缩略图。在缩略图界面里,找到右上角的“整页”按钮,点击它。获取整页后,点击左上角的“完成”按钮,即可截取长屏。2、想要进行长截屏,长按屏幕录制按钮,勾选「滚动截屏」选项,然后点击「开始直播」,进入你需要截屏的画...
APP带后天开发,是指基于前端框架的开发方法,通过使用云端的服务以及相关的开发工具,实现开发的效率和质量的提升。本文将为大家详细介绍APP带后天开发的原理和相关的技术知识。1. 前端框架前端框架是APP开发中的基础技术,主要包括HTML、CSS和JavaScript三个部分。其中,HTML用于定义网...
打包封装是指将多个文件或程序打包成一个单独的文件或程序,方便用户进行传输、存储和使用。打包封装的原理是将多个文件或程序压缩成一个文件,然后使用特定的解压工具进行解压缩。在互联网领域,打包封装常用于软件发布、网站备份和数据传输等方面。打包封装的好处有很多。首先,打包封装可以减小文件大小,节省存储空间和...